This study shows a path to greater sustainability in PV module materials that have passed the IEC 61730 and IEC 61215 test procedures. A lead‐free ECA solar cell connection, EVA based on 60% renewable raw materials, and a backsheet made from 30% recycled PET show no weaknesses compared with lead solder and petroleum‐based polymers.

Enzymatic Degradation of Poly(Butylene Adipate‐co‐Terephthalate)/Poly(Lactic Acid) Blends
ABSTRACT Poly(lactic acid) (PLA) is regularly blended with poly(butylene adipate‐co‐terephthalate) (PBAT) to produce compostable plastic films used in packaging applications, for example. Since PLA and PBAT both contain ester bonds, these PBAT/PLA blends are interesting candidates for enzymatic recycling.
